Question to the Department for Work and Pensions:

To ask the Secretary of State for Work and Pensions, how many requests for mandatory reconsideration on claims for Personal Independence Payments were made in the 12 months to October 2014.

This question was answered on 27th January 2015

The information requested is not available at this time.

The Department is working to guidelines set by the UK Statistics Authority to ensure we are able to publish statistics that meet high quality standards at the earliest opportunity. We intend to publish official statistics on PIP mandatory reconsiderations in the future in line with our publication strategy https://www.gov.uk/government/statistics/personal-independence-payment-release-strategy and will pre-announce our intention to do so in line with UK Statistics Authority protocols.
